Catherine Facts-Crocodiles

You may not be able to see croc's ears but they have excellent hearing.
Crocs can even hear their young calling from their eggshells!
Some croc species can eat up to half their body wait in one meal.
Crocs can hold their breath underwater for more than an hour.
